Key duties…
- Coordinate the required logistics of each event, including such elements as event times, equipment needs, and personally liaising directly with the lead booker to ensure all questions are answered
- Maintaining a safe environment for all events by preparing health & safety plans for large events
- Assist with completing, checking and submitting the budget spec to clients, and monitor event spend to ensure minimums are met without exceeding costs beyond the client’s expectations. Post event; providing invoices to clients and following up final payments
- Collating function sheets utilising the event booking system, Tripleseat and distributing to the relevant operational teams
- Whilst supporting the Senior Events Manager, work very closely with the rest of the Event team as a strong unit to create successful and memorable events whilst reaching the set event budget
- Assist with daily admin jobs assigned by the events team, i.e.: send out daily function sheets, send out weekly event function packs to all departments, update function sheets and communicate changes effectively to all departments.
- Confidently talk through all your events to Heads of Department in the weekly events and daily morning brief meeting to ensure all details are understood and covered
- Preparing P&L documents for large scale events
- Liaising with all UK Soho Houses that book events, to cross sell spaces and work towards an overall UK budget
- Ensuring all supplier invoices are processed using Adaco , POSH and Handle, with a sense of urgency as suppliers are just as important as guests
